Summary/Abstract: The general framework of the enlargement policy of the European Union, includes the Stabilisation and Association Process (SAP) which was created for countries of South Eastern Europe and it was launched in 1999. In the area of environment, SAP aims to improve and achieve a high level of protection. European environmental policy is based on the principles of precautionary, preventive action and elimination of pollution at the source, as well as on the principle of "polluter pays". The adoption of the 7th action program for the environment, environmental policy of the EU includes air, chemicals, circular economy, greening public procurement, industry, international issues, the use of land, sea and coast, nature and biodiversity, noise, efficiency of resource use, soil, sustainable development , waste and water. The concept of environmental safety or ecological security is relative, but essentially involves public safety, presenting the environmental hazards which are caused by natural or human processes of ignorance, accidents, mismanagement, and these dangers originate within the country or across national borders. For preparation of this paper the author used historical, deductive and comparative methods for the purpose of the legal framework of environmental policy, including the security environment of the European Union and the current situation in BiH regarding the safety of the environment and the process of adopting laws and directives. The EU has set a clear expectation that B&H should adopt a common strategy of approximation of regulations in the field of environmental protection (EAS) for the whole country, thus the security environment would be adequately treated.
